Output 8023aeafbb49c3262ae2eb169beb12eff79f7788b7832f613018396a1bc8cf2e:1

value
373757
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6944be15b3c11ddd7799e117816ebaad727b0597 OP_EQUAL
address
3BHdDzwqrRnqHwjuzUjY3hB6XALuFUtTJw
transaction
8023aeafbb49c3262ae2eb169beb12eff79f7788b7832f613018396a1bc8cf2e
spent
true